Tetrahydrofuran is a colorless, highly versatile organic solvent widely recognized for its excellent solvency, low viscosity, and strong chemical stability characteristics. It is extensively used as an intermediate in the production of polytetramethylene ether glycol, which serves as a key raw material for spandex fibers, polyurethane elastomers, and thermoplastic polyurethanes. Tetrahydrofuran is also widely utilized in pharmaceutical synthesis, adhesives, coatings, resins, and laboratory chemical processing applications due to its efficient dissolving capabilities.
